Quick heads-up on Pinwheel UI versioning: we cut a minor release every sprint, and anything touching component props needs a changeset file in the PR. No changeset, no merge — the bot will nag you. Majors are rare and go through the design council first. The full policy, with examples of what counts as breaking, lives on the internal page below.

wiki page, bahip-yahip: https://grafana.qirvanlabs.corp/browse/display/projects/cc3a1b9dbfc9

Quarterly Planning Note — Board Copy

Supply continuity remains the priority. Our sole supplier for the Fenwick valve assembly, Orlatek Castings, has flagged capacity limits. Procurement has shortlisted three alternative foundries and will run qualification trials this quarter. Dual-sourcing should be in place by year end. The search also connects to a broader plan noted below.

internal memo for kahop-hawep: The renewal with Zorathek Holdings closes at $2 million a year, 20 percent below the last contract. Project Quenath slips by one quarter because of the staffing delay.

// Fixture: three greenhouse zones for the Sproutline scheduler tests.
// Zone A waters every 6h, Zone B daily at 05:00, Zone C is paused.
// Do not change the timestamps — drift tests depend on the 90-second
// offset between Zone A's last-run and next-run fields.
// Moisture readings are synthetic; the sensor mock replays them in order.
// Tests hit the staging scheduler API directly, no local stub.
// New contractors: run `make seed` first, then auth using the token below.

session JWT of kahof-yafof = eyJhbGciOiJIUzI1NiIsInR5cCI6IkpXVCJ9.eyJzdWIiOiI8VULw4NdNEIn0.RNZ98-XeQ5wL

Finance Review Summary — Lartiven Series Pricing

Margins on the Lartiven mid-tier bundles held at 41% this quarter, though discounting in the Corvane region crept above guidance. Sales leads should hold list price through renewal season and escalate any exception over 12%. The following note outlines where pricing strategy goes next.

internal memo for tagef-hadup: Gross margin on Ulaath came in at 15 percent against a plan of 5 percent. Only 7 of the 120 pilot accounts renewed Ulaath, so a churn review is set for October 15.